Abhishek Sharma breaks Virat Kohli’s eight year old record in IPL
Abhishek Sharma breaks the record of Virat Kohli of hitting the most sixes in a single IPL edition by an Indian batter.
Abhishek Sharma of Sunrisers Hyderabad (SRH) achieved the feat during the match against Punjab Kings (PBKS) on May, 19th Sunday at the Rajiv Gandhi International Stadium in Hyderabad.
He struck six sixes in his fiery innings of 66 runs on 28 balls and took his tally of sixes to 41, breaking Kohli’s eight-year-old record of 38 sixes in a single IPL edition.
Kohli achieved the feat back in 2016 and no Indian batter has been able to break the record.

Abhishek Sharma is also the 16th most successful batter in terms of runs in the 2024 edition of the IPL with 466 runs in 13 matches at an average of 42.
Kohli is also the fourth on the list as he has struck 37 sixes in the current edition of the IPL.
The third spot is taken by Rishabh Pant of Delhi Capitals (DC) who struck 37 sixes in 2018.
The fifth Indian batter on the list is Shivam Dube of Chennai Super Kings (CSK) who struck 35 sixes in 2023.
The overall record of hitting most sixes in an IPL edition is held by Chris Gayle who had struck 59 sixes for Royal Challengers Bengaluru (RCB) in 2012. He’s also the third and fifth on the list with 51 sixes in 2013 and 44 sixes in 2011 respectively.
The second on the list is Andre Russell with 52 sixes in the 2019 edition of the IPL.
The fourth spot is taken by Jos Buttler with 45 sixes for Rajasthan Royals (RR) in 2022.
